ORDER IN COUNCIL 397
Ministry Responsible: FINANCE AND CORPORATE RELATIONS
Statutory Authority: Motor Fuel Tax
B.C. Reg. 414/85 - the Motor Fuel Tax Regulation is amended:
(a) effective March 31, 1998, section 3.1 by striking out and, substituting the description of "WO" and "TAP".
(b) effective April 1, 1998, in section 4.2:
(i) in subsection (3) by striking out "4c per litre" and substituting "3c per litre" and
(ii) in subsection (4) by striking out "1c" and substituting "2c".

ORDER IN COUNCIL 425
Ministry Responsible: FORESTS
Statutory Authority: Forest Practices Code of British Columbia
Effective June 15, 1998: B.C. Reg. 172/95 is rescinded. The Forest Road Regulation is made.

ORDER IN COUNCIL 426
Ministry Responsible: FORESTS
Statutory Authority: Forest Practices Code of British Columbia
(a) effective June 15, 1998: B.C. Reg. 174/95 - the Operational Planning Regulation is repealed.
(b) effective June 15, 1998: the Operational Planning Regulation, except section 23 is made, and the 4 month period referred to in section 12(b)(ii) of the Forest Practices Code of British Columbia Act does not apply for the purposes of this paragraph.
(c) effective October 15, 1998: section 23 of the Operational Planning Regulation is made, and the 4 month period referred to in section 10(1)(d)(ii) of the Forest Practices Code of British Columbia Act does not apply for the purposes of this paragraph.
